Sealed-bid envelopes for the Ostermere Bridge tender must remain in the locked transit satchel from collection at Fenner & Gale's office until lodged with the tender board at Caldren Hall. The records team logs each envelope's seal number before dispatch and verifies the count on return of the manifest. Under no circumstances may envelopes be opened, re-sorted, or photographed in transit. Before the satchel is surrendered, the courier must present the hand-over phrase to the receiving clerk.

drop instructions, hahip-badug: the quenox ralath courier leaves the kaseth fraiel rusiel tameth belys istdor ralion giliel ledger at gate 7830 under passcode 165413

# Snapshot testing env — Lumenkit UI components.
# Context for this week's eng sync: we moved snapshot baselines off the
# shared NFS mount and onto the Parcelbox artifact store, which removed
# the flaky stale-read failures we discussed last week. Local runs still
# diff against cached baselines, so CI and laptops should now agree.
# Uploads go through the Parcelbox write path, which authenticates every
# push; the credential it uses is set on the next line.

sealed setting: LEDGER_TOKEN20=6148d35bbb480b0ab79e

Changelog — DigestForge scheduler, 2024-09-03. Rotated the batch-signing credential used by the digest scheduler when it hands jobs to the Mailloom dispatcher. Old credential expired per the quarterly policy; revoked same day. All queued digest batches were re-signed and replayed — no duplicates sent. New hires: the scheduler rejects any batch signed with a retired credential, so never copy key material from old runbooks. Current credential follows.

deploy key for hahof-tagep: bky6_YcdejG

Subject: DR drill plan — bounce processor failover

For security review ahead of next week's disaster-recovery drill: we will deliberately partition the Marrowline bounce processor from its queue in the Velstad zone, then restore from the encrypted snapshot. Please confirm the snapshot's access policy is scoped to the drill account only, and that all replayed bounce events are tagged as synthetic. When the restore tool prompts for decryption, supply the recovery passphrase listed below.

strongbox words: druvan-lamys-eliius-jorax-istox-soreth-ulays-gilix-ralix-oliiel-norwyn-casvan-praius